Alief Independent School District, Texas; Tax Secured, School State Program Feb 03
Standard & Poors, Feb 2003
Abstract The 'AAA' enhanced rating on Alief Independent School District, Texas' unlimited-tax GO refunding bonds reflects the credit enhancement provided by the Texas Permanent School Fund. The 'AA-' Standard & Poor's underlying rating (SPUR) reflects the district's: Above-average income levels, Participation in the diverse Houston MSA, Sustained strong tax base growth, and Strong financial performance and position despite enrollment growth pressures. A high overall debt burden, coupled with ongoing enrollment-driven capital needs, is an offsetting credit factor. Alief Independent School District serves an estimated population of 267,758 in a predominantly urban area that encompasses a portion of Houston, Texas and outlying areas in southwestern Harris County.
